John Mulaney Brings Mister Whatever Tour to Victoria as Regina and Saskatoon Stops Surface

In a late-breaking expansion of the Mister Whatever stand-up tour, john mulaney will perform at Victoria’s Save-On-Foods Memorial Centre on Nov. 12. The announcement outlines a targeted roll-out that includes pre-sales beginning March 25 at 10: 00 a. m. ET and general sales opening March 27 at 10: 00 a. m. ET. The move adds a western Canadian anchor to a schedule that, in the provided material, also references dates in Regina and Saskatoon.

John Mulaney’s Victoria Date and Ticket Details

The Victoria performance is listed for Nov. 12 at the Save-On-Foods Memorial Centre. The promotional details specify two sales windows: a pre-sale starting March 25 at 10: 00 a. m. ET and a general on-sale beginning March 27 at 10: 00 a. m. ET. All tour information and ticketing were directed to the artist’s official ticketing channels in the provided notice. The venue selection positions the show within a mid-sized arena environment suited to high-demand stand-up engagements.

Background and Expert Perspectives on john mulaney’s Tour

The material supplied notes john mulaney’s career milestones that frame this tour announcement: a trajectory from a writing role on Saturday Night Live from 2008 to 2013 to a series of streaming stand-up specials, most recently Baby J in 2023. He is identified as a multi-award-winning writer, comedian and actor, holding four Emmy Awards in addition to Critics’ Choice and WGA recognition. The content also highlights his role as host, writer and executive producer of the Netflix talk show Everybody’s Live with John Mulaney.
